What Is the Cost of Living Near Albany?

Understanding the cost of living near Albany is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Commissioner Ulster County.
Albany's Cost of Living Index is approximately 97.3 (2.7% less expensive than US average; 22.2% less than NY average). State capital, housing near US average. CDTA bus. When planning your budget based on a salary from Commissioner Ulster County,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,200 - $1,700+ A significant portion of Commissioner Ulster County sal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$160 - $270 (Heating significant)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$65 (CDTA monthly p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$410 - $600 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$360 - $680+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$390 - $720+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$2,585 - $3,975+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
